Education Levels of Archives/Archival Administration Majors

During the most recent year for which data is available, 3 people earned their undergraduate certificate in archives/archival administration. The following table shows the number of diplomas awarded in archives/archival administration at each degree level.

Education Level Number of Grads
Graduate Certificate 153
Master’s Degree 139
Undergraduate Certificate 3
